What is PAN Card 2.0?
The Permanent Account Number (PAN) is the key identifier of tax assesses in India. With the launch of PAN Card 2.0, the Income Tax Department has made noteworthy changes aimed at simplifying tax administration, enhancing security, and enabling digital integration.
Evolution from Traditional PAN to PAN 2.0
India has issued about 78 crore PAN cards, of which 98% are in the name of individuals. The conventional PAN system, although efficient, did not have the technological infrastructure required for contemporary tax administration. PAN 2.0 meets these challenges by re-engineering business processes for taxpayer registration services in keeping with the government’s overall initiatives for e-Governance and digitalization under the Digital India programme.
Objective of PAN Card 2.0 Initiative
The PAN 2.0 project aims to:
- Enhance taxpayers’ digital experience through the adoption of the latest technology.
- Consolidate core and non-core PAN activities, including allotment, updation, and corrections.
- Enable the use of PAN as a common identifier for businesses across specified government agencies.
Key Features of PAN 2.0
- Integration of QR Codes: PAN 2.0 cards include dynamic QR codes that store essential information such as the PAN holder’s name, date of birth, and photograph. This aspect enables fast and safe verification with minimized chances of fraud.
- Integrated Portal for PAN and TAN Management: The PAN 2.0 system integrates PAN and TAN services into one integrated portal, eliminating redundancy and making the process smoother.
- Common Business Identifier: PAN 2.0 is a common business identifier, making it easier to interact with different government agencies and improve compliance.
- Physical and Digital PAN Options: The applicants have the choice to receive an e-PAN that is issued immediately through email or can ask for a physical PAN card. The e-PAN is electronically signed and is as valid an identification proof.
- Free System Upgrades: Free system upgrades to personal data, such as name and address, enhance user convenience.

How to Apply for PAN 2.0?
Online Application Steps
- Go to the NSDL e-PAN portal website.
- Enter your PAN, Aadhaar number, and date of birth.
- Confirm the information and go with OTP authentication.
- On successful authentication, the e-PAN is created and sent to your registered email ID.
Transition from Traditional PAN to PAN 2.0
Current PAN holders do not have to seek a new PAN in the enhanced system. The current valid PAN cards will continue to function completely under PAN 2.0 unless the request for upgrade or correction is made by the holders.
